ABAQUS膨胀子程序——UEXPAN的使用问题

浏览:1470 回答:4

为搞明白UEXPAN膨胀子程序的使用问题,做了个模拟试验。
模型很简单,载荷只加了初始温度,且温度分布为一函数,目的是保证有热传导,有热膨胀变化
方案一:完全采用软件界面操作,设置材料属性热力学参数,尤其是设置膨胀系数为1e-5
方案二:用UEXPAN子程序来代替界面上的膨胀系数设定,UEXPAN的程序只有一句代码:EXPAN(1) =1E-5 * TEMP(2)
但是,经过结果对比,发现等效应力结果并不相同!
按道理说应该是相同的,这个模型只有温度边界条件,等效应力也只是热膨胀引起的。
所以向各位大神请教,是哪里出错了?谢谢

邀请回答 我来回答

全部回答

(4)
默认 最新
tim123

我试了一样啊,软件界面的参考温度设的0

2021年4月22日
评论 点赞 1
tim123

expan应该是要积分吧,从参考temp到temp(2),是不是参考temp不为0导致的

2021年4月22日
评论 点赞 1
静默本无缘
对UEXPAN理解有点。出入,并不是膨胀系数乘以温度,它得到的应该是应变,因此还得乘以模量。(具体看下帮助文档)
2022年6月30日
评论 点赞
AGRE
你这个方案2的热膨胀系数都是在不断变化,方案1系数固定。不一样应该是正确的吧?
2022年5月3日
评论 点赞

没解决?试试专家一对一服务

换一批